Exactly what I needed to help me remember fingerstyle fingerings
One of the important tasks when learning a new fingerstyle song is to develop efficient fingering. I can work it out for each measure but until I practice enough for them to become ingrained muscle memory they trip me up. By having these placed above the tablature I know where I need to be at a glance. And, sometimes while learning a tune I come up with fingerings that work better for me. No problem, erase the pencil marks and put in the new ones! Some have complained that the stamp isn't perfectly aligned with the wood handle. I don't see that as an issue: when stamping a new diagram I simply look to the rubber's side and place it where I want it. No big deal at all if the diagram is tilted a bit; I really don't care.

Does the job
When I encounter a new chord in a music book I like to sketch it on the page (along with the specific finger positions) to make it a permanent part of the book. Until I acquired this stamp, this practice required a time consuming hand drawing (I do things neatly and so take my time). I use this stamp with red ink and it works perfectly for my purposes. One piece of advice: use a good quality ink pad. Don't scrimp.
